If your plugin pushes exam sessions into the Vigilance proctoring queue, you'll want a service account rather than a personal login — personal tokens get rate-limited hard and expire whenever someone changes teams. Service accounts get a dedicated queue lane and show up properly in the audit trail, which saves everyone headaches when a proctoring session goes sideways. Request one through the plugin portal; approval usually takes a day. For local testing against the internal Vigilance sandbox, use the key below.

app token of hahig-bawef = qvz4-jEJj

**Q: The pick-list optimizer locked me out after the Dockside Depot sync — what now?**

Happens to everyone, don't sweat it. BinBreeze resets contractor sessions whenever the nightly route recalculation runs. Just reopen the optimizer, pick your zone, and when it asks for account recovery, choose "passphrase" instead of the badge scan (the scanners in Dockside are flaky). The current recovery passphrase is printed below for your convenience.

unlock words, fawig-bagef: olidor-holir-istox-holath-tamys-quenion-giliel

# Client setup for the Spoolhaven printer-spooler microservice.
# Support team: this client submits and cancels print jobs on behalf
# of users when the desktop agent fails. It talks only to the internal
# Spoolhaven API, never to printers directly. Timeouts are set high
# because large jobs can queue for minutes. Retries are safe; job
# submission is idempotent. Authentication for the staging instance
# uses the key below.

API key for bageg-kajef: vxb2-ss

## Release runbook — ParityScope

Before publishing a ParityScope plugin release, sign the bundle and verify it locally. The registry rejects unsigned or stale-key uploads without a detailed error, so check this first. All plugin releases must be verified against the current release signing key, shown below.

deploy key for kahag-kagaf: bky9_uLYdkfG6Z